What Does a Truck Insurance Agent in Grosse Pointe Woods Cost?

Truck insurance costs in Michigan vary widely based on driving record, cargo type, and annual mileage. Typical annual premiums range from 3,000 to 8,000 dollars for a single truck with basic liability. Full coverage with cargo insurance can cost 8,000 to 15,000 dollars or more. Frequently Asked Questions

What types of truck insurance are available in Grosse Pointe Woods?
Common coverages include liability, physical damage, cargo insurance, and non-trucking liability. Michigan law also requires personal injury protection for truck drivers. An agent can help you choose the right combination for your operations.
Do I need commercial truck insurance if I use my truck for personal use?
Yes, Michigan law requires commercial insurance for any truck used for business purposes. Personal auto policies do not cover commercial activities. An agent can help you find a policy that covers both business and personal use.
How do Michigan no-fault laws affect truck insurance?
Michigan is a no-fault state, meaning your own insurance pays for medical expenses regardless of fault. For truck drivers, this includes coverage for lost wages and medical bills. An agent can explain how these rules apply to your specific situation.
